Vucic to form government by Easter, April 20

BELGRADE - Serbian Progressive Party (SNS) leader Aleksandar Vucic set himself an extremely tight deadline to form Serbia's new government, according to Monday's edition of Belgrade-based tabloid daily Informer.

The newspaper said that Vucic has decided to form the new ruling coalition no later than the Serbian Orthodox Church Easter holiday, or April 20.

SNS expects landslide victory

BELGRADE - Vice President of the Serbian Progressive Party (SNS) Zorana Mihajlovic said late on Sunday that she expects a landslide victory for the SNS-led coalition in the Sunday's early parliamentary elections, with more votes than all other parties combined.
